Output 90574a601d77e4d034913964542d9672fa26db4b3711b865ba4ea7435b2ee022:1

value
2606725
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2088598af32246d52604984297f8d98186372d4a OP_EQUALVERIFY OP_CHECKSIG
address
13y1xtTJDYNBigjcsAeiVLfaugEmoLZpVu
transaction
90574a601d77e4d034913964542d9672fa26db4b3711b865ba4ea7435b2ee022
spent
true